How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    A leading drylining contractor is looking to appoint an experienced Site Manager to join its Southern delivery team.

    The successful candidate will initially take responsibility for a live project in Southampton, which is expected to run through to the end of 2026. Beyond this project, the business has a strong pipeline of secured and upcoming work across the South Coast.

    This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ced Drylining Site Manager to join a well-established specialist contractor with a strong reputation for delivering high-quality projects. You will have full responsibility for the day-to-day management of the drylining package, ensuring works are delivered safely, efficiently and in line with the agreed programme.

    You will work closely with the Contracts Manager, commercial team, site labour and subcontractors, as well as maintaining a strong working relationship with the client and wider project team.

    Responsibilities will include:

    * Taking day-to-day responsibility for the management of drylining works on site

    * Managing site teams, subcontractors and directly employed labour

    * Ensuring works are completed safely, on programme and to the required standard

    * Coordinating labour, materials, deliveries and plant

    * Monitoring progress against the construction programme

    * Planning ahead to identify labour and material requirements

    * Attending progress meetings and liaising with the client, main contractor and other trades

    * Managing quality control and ensuring any defects or issues are resolved promptly

    * Carrying out site inductions, toolbox talks and daily briefings

    * Ensuring all health and safety procedures are followed

    * Maintaining accurate site records, reports and paperwork

    * Reviewing drawings, specifications and programme requirements

    * Identifying potential delays or problems and taking action to keep the project on track

    * Supporting the Contracts Manager with progress updates and project reporting

    * Ensuring the site is kept organised, professional and well managed throughout the project

    The ideal candidate will have:

    * Previous experience working as a Site Manager within the drylining sector

    * Strong technical knowledge of drylining, metal stud partitions, suspended ceilings and associated interior packages

    * Experience managing projects for a specialist subcontractor

    * A proven track record of delivering projects safely, on time and to a high standard

    * The ability to manage labour, subcontractors and multiple work areas

    * Strong communication and organisational skills

    * A proactive approach to planning and problem-solving

    * The confidence to liaise directly with clients and main contractors

    * Good knowledge of construction health and safety requirements

    * SMSTS

    * First Aid

    * Relevant CSCS card

    The role would suit an experienced Drylining Site Manager looking for a stable, long-term position with a contractor that has a healthy workload across Southampton and the wider South Coast.

    A competitive salary and package are available, depending on experience.
